What will I be doing?
Greets, prepares, services, and takes guests' orders for beverages and/or food in a friendly, courteous, professional and timely manner to ensure total guest satisfaction. Upsells additional items to enhance profitability. Enters orders into a computerized system and settles check(s) upon completion of order. Performs general cleaning tasks to adhere to health and safety standards.
Greets guests in a courteous and friendly manner, promotes and documents orders. Makes and/or presents drinks using standard ingredient(s)/recipes and practicing prudent portion control.
Inputs orders into a register at the point of sale and creates a check for each guest, maintaining accountability for all beverages served.
Receives cash from guests, makes any change needed, verifies validity of charges, records charges, and ensures vouchers are properly executed, in order to balance all transactions.
Maintains proper and adequate set-up of the coffee bar on a daily basis. This includes requisitioning, stocking and rotating all products needed.
Respond to guest complains in a positive and tactful manner, negotiate a compromise and implement solution.
Locks up and stores all beverages, food and other equipment items, deposits cash drops, secures and balance bank and sign out/in keys.
